Long-Lasting Burn
Made from 100% pure, refined beeswax, our Beeswax Yellow Beads are ideal for candle making. Beeswax candles are known for their long, clean burn and produce little to no smoke, unlike petroleum-based waxes. Naturally fragrant, these slow-burning beads have a melting point of 146°F, making them a premium choice for high-quality candles.
Skin Benefits
Beeswax isn’t just for candles—it offers a range of cosmetic benefits as well. Naturally hydrating and conditioning, beeswax creates a protective barrier on the skin while soothing and nourishing. It’s commonly used in lip balms, lotions, salves, deodorants, and hair care products for its moisturizing and skin-protective qualities.
Pure, Natural Color
Our Beeswax Yellow Beads range in color from light yellow to deep yellow, depending on the batch, as color variations are natural. Over time, the color may appear lighter due to exposure to light or heat or from the natural process of efflorescence, which can create a hazy surface as minor components migrate to the surface.
Caution
To preserve its natural fragrance, beeswax should be melted at the lowest possible temperature, stirring gently. Overheating can impact its delicate aroma, so it’s best to use as soon as it reaches a fully melted state.

MORE ABOUT BEESWAX
Color/Consistency: Yellow to light yellow, small beads or pastilles, solid at room temperature.
Aromatic Summary / Note / Strength of Aroma: Naturally mild, honey-like fragrance.
Storage: Keep in a cool, dry place, sealed when not in use to prevent loss of fragrance.
